DH has a PK grill that he can smoke on, but he much prefers a traditional smoker with a firebox if he's working with a brisket. A shoulder is usually more compact and could work on a grill that can do double duty, but a big untrimmed brisket is a huge slab of meat. He used to do cook offs, so it's kind of the norm to keep an eye on it since you're out of it if something goes wrong with your heat with you're sleeping.

Went to our butcher a couple weeks ago and there were two Prime flat iron steaks in with the usual Choice cuts. Grilled hot and fast with my marinade they were some of the best steak I've ever had. My marinade utilizes olive oil, lemon juice, soy sauce (LaChoy, no fancy stuff) garlic powder, oregano and pepper.
